Podcast: The untold story of the Texas abortion ban
Abortion rights supporters march outside the Texas State Capitol on Sept. 1, 2021, the day Senate Bill 8 went into effect. The law bans abortion in Texas after about six weeks of pregnancy.
A year ago today, Republican Gov. Greg Abbott signed into law Texas Senate Bill 8, also known as the Texas Heartbeat Act. The law bans abortion after about six weeks of pregnancy — before many people even know they’re pregnant. It also employed a novel legal strategy that empowered ordinary people to enforce the law by suing anyone who may have helped facilitate the abortion.
Many observers thought the law would be blocked from taking effect or overturned after passing. That didn’t happen.
